Responsibilities of Human Resource Manager:
Reviewing requests for paid time off (PTO), vacation, maternity leave, Family Medical Leave Act (FMLA), and unpaid leaves of absence
Fulfilling staffing vacancies in advance to ensure adequate coverages for all shifts
Submitting payroll on a biweekly basis for all staff
Checking time clock punch records against master schedules and noting the appropriate changes
Signing time correction forms for events such as missing meal periods or forgetting to clock in/out
Approving contracts with temporary staffing agencies who send nurses / nursing assistants to the facility
Utilizing computer software to prepare, change and update the master schedule
